dev.gamez.lv Forum Index dev.gamez.lv
Latvian Game Developers Community
 
 FAQFAQ   SearchSearch   MemberlistMemberlist   UsergroupsUsergroups 

WINAPI un smuks "options" logs spēlei..
Goto page 1, 2  Next
 
dev.gamez.lv Forum Index -> Programmēšana
View previous topic :: View next topic  
Author Message
snake5
Indago dalībnieks
Indago dalībnieks


Joined: 27 Jun 2007
Posts: 2590

PostPosted: Sun Dec 02, 2007 10:18 pm    Post subject: WINAPI un smuks "options" logs spēlei..

to man vajag.. bet tajā jābūt pagaidām 2 button'iem(run/exit), 1 checkbox'am(fullscreen/window) un 1 slidebar'am(resolution)...
kā lai es tos visus kodā saveidoju?
ar .rc dialogu iedarbināšanu/konfigurēšanu arī netiku galā...

tātad, kā var izveidot šādu logu vai nu ar .rc, vai ar kodu?
_________________
"There are two choices here: "looks good" and "realism"." -- Paul Nettle
Back to top
View user's profile Visit poster's website
Storm



Joined: 11 Apr 2006
Posts: 742

PostPosted: Mon Dec 03, 2007 1:34 pm    Post subject:

Ja tu neizproti kaa var uztaisiit par vienkaarso pogas klasi... Varbuut padomaa??
Back to top
View user's profile
snake5
Indago dalībnieks
Indago dalībnieks


Joined: 27 Jun 2007
Posts: 2590

PostPosted: Mon Dec 03, 2007 4:57 pm    Post subject:

Storm wrote:
Ja tu neizproti kaa var uztaisiit par vienkaarso pogas klasi... Varbuut padomaa??
nu es saprotu, kas pogai jādara, kādai tai jābūt, BET neprotu to uzzīmēt!
un kāda jēga padomāt par to, ko es nezinu?
vakar meklēju caur WinApi tutoriāļiem, meklēšu tagad arī, bet gaidu kaut nelielu palīdzību arī no šīs vietas..
_________________
"There are two choices here: "looks good" and "realism"." -- Paul Nettle
Back to top
View user's profile Visit poster's website
Tenjou



Joined: 22 Nov 2005
Posts: 275

PostPosted: Mon Dec 03, 2007 5:30 pm    Post subject:

Kāda vaina ir pašam lietotajam sākotneji mainīt .cfg failu, kamēr nav GUI? Viņš dos savu 0.0.0.0.1 alpha versiju bērnudārza skolēniem spēlēt?
Back to top
View user's profile
snake5
Indago dalībnieks
Indago dalībnieks


Joined: 27 Jun 2007
Posts: 2590

PostPosted: Mon Dec 03, 2007 6:15 pm    Post subject:

es esmu DX lietotājs, tātad tikai Win32!
bet, kā tad to button'u uztaisīt?
kautkā ar common controls?
zem functionx meklēju un neatrodu, vai nemāku meklēt Laughing
_________________
"There are two choices here: "looks good" and "realism"." -- Paul Nettle
Back to top
View user's profile Visit poster's website
snake5
Indago dalībnieks
Indago dalībnieks


Joined: 27 Jun 2007
Posts: 2590

PostPosted: Mon Dec 03, 2007 6:26 pm    Post subject:

ok, viss, atradu, bet msdn'ā
jānosauc mans logs par "BUTTON", tad būs Smile
_________________
"There are two choices here: "looks good" and "realism"." -- Paul Nettle
Back to top
View user's profile Visit poster's website
Vecais_Dumais_Laacis
Guru
Guru


Joined: 29 Jan 2004
Posts: 800

PostPosted: Tue Dec 04, 2007 3:03 pm    Post subject:

izveido dialoga resursu ar visaam pogaam/comboboxiem/etc
un paraadi ar CreateDialog vai DialogBox.
_________________
...un ja bites buutu laachi...
Back to top
View user's profile
snake5
Indago dalībnieks
Indago dalībnieks


Joined: 27 Jun 2007
Posts: 2590

PostPosted: Tue Dec 04, 2007 5:11 pm    Post subject:

Vecais_Dumais_Laacis wrote:
izveido dialoga resursu ar visaam pogaam/comboboxiem/etc
un paraadi ar CreateDialog vai DialogBox.
un kā tad tam dialogam pēc tam varēs tur uztvert, vai kāda poga nospiesta vai kas cits?
_________________
"There are two choices here: "looks good" and "realism"." -- Paul Nettle
Back to top
View user's profile Visit poster's website
Vecais_Dumais_Laacis
Guru
Guru


Joined: 29 Jan 2004
Posts: 800

PostPosted: Tue Dec 04, 2007 5:51 pm    Post subject:

dialoga callbackaa handlojaas praktiski viss kas notiek ar dialogu un controljiem.

http://msdn2.microsoft.com/en-us/library/ms645434.aspx
http://msdn2.microsoft.com/en-us/library/ms645469.aspx
_________________
...un ja bites buutu laachi...
Back to top
View user's profile
snake5
Indago dalībnieks
Indago dalībnieks


Joined: 27 Jun 2007
Posts: 2590

PostPosted: Tue Dec 04, 2007 6:37 pm    Post subject:

ah, nu ok, dabūju to dialogu pie dzīvības, bet diemžēl tajā dialogā nekā nav iekšā!!! vnk logs! kāpēc?
_________________
"There are two choices here: "looks good" and "realism"." -- Paul Nettle
Back to top
View user's profile Visit poster's website
DeRatizators



Joined: 27 Apr 2006
Posts: 492

PostPosted: Tue Dec 04, 2007 6:42 pm    Post subject:

kodes apēda ?
_________________
Any PANCAKE has to be long and thin and short and fat. Not to mention being an excellent insulator and a superb conductor.
Back to top
View user's profile
Vecais_Dumais_Laacis
Guru
Guru


Joined: 29 Jan 2004
Posts: 800

PostPosted: Tue Dec 04, 2007 7:02 pm    Post subject:

resource editoraa uzliec vajadziigos kontroljus uz dialoga

eku buus pavecs samplis
http://3priedez.net/nfsu/nfsuserver.zip
tur clienta folderiitii ir win32 dialogbox ar pogaam un listviewu
_________________
...un ja bites buutu laachi...
Back to top
View user's profile
snake5
Indago dalībnieks
Indago dalībnieks


Joined: 27 Jun 2007
Posts: 2590

PostPosted: Tue Dec 04, 2007 9:15 pm    Post subject:

nu nejau tā, ka nekā tāpat nav iekšā, bet es tur salieku button'us, checkbox'u, slidebar'u, neviens neparādās!
_________________
"There are two choices here: "looks good" and "realism"." -- Paul Nettle
Back to top
View user's profile Visit poster's website
Vecais_Dumais_Laacis
Guru
Guru


Joined: 29 Jan 2004
Posts: 800

PostPosted: Tue Dec 04, 2007 10:27 pm    Post subject:

nu kaukas taadad nav pareizi dariits. uzmet kaukur to .rc
_________________
...un ja bites buutu laachi...
Back to top
View user's profile
snake5
Indago dalībnieks
Indago dalībnieks


Joined: 27 Jun 2007
Posts: 2590

PostPosted: Tue Dec 04, 2007 10:32 pm    Post subject:

ok, http://paste.php.lv/6524
te ir

ah, un lietoju CreateDialog(hInstance,MAKEINTRESOURCE(IDD_DIALOG1),0,0/*Pagaidām*/);
_________________
"There are two choices here: "looks good" and "realism"." -- Paul Nettle
Back to top
View user's profile Visit poster's website
Display posts from previous:   
dev.gamez.lv Forum Index -> Programmēšana All times are GMT + 2 Hours
Goto page 1, 2  Next
Page 1 of 2

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© 2001, 2005 phpBB Group